(Chitose Suzuki / Staff Photographer) [‘Juneteenth freed the people’: Opal Lee leads hundreds on freedom walk through Dallas]( Opal Lee walked outside and waved. That was all it took. Crowds clamored for a glimpse. People shouted her name and snapped photographs as television crews aimed their cameras at her. Wearing sunglasses, a blue T-shirt and red tennis shoes, Lee led hundreds Wednesday on her annual [Opal’s Walk for Freedom,]( a 2.5-mile trek to celebrate Juneteenth. This year’s walk moved from Lee’s hometown of Fort Worth to Dallas, but the 97-year-old “grandmother of Juneteenth” drew the same big crowds and adoration. Flesch reading score

Flesch reading score measures how complex a text is. The lower the score, the more difficult the text is to read. The Flesch readability score uses the average length of your sentences (measured by the number of words) and the average number of syllables per word in an equation to calculate the reading ease. Text with a very high Flesch reading ease score (about 100) is straightforward and easy to read, with short sentences and no words of more than two syllables. Usually, a reading ease score of 60-70 is considered acceptable/normal for web copy.
